Definitions from Wiktionary (spirit man)
▸ noun: Used other than figuratively or idiomatically: See spirit, man.
▸ noun: Individuals (usually male) who are spiritual in form.
▸ noun: A man devoted to spiritual affairs, such as a shaman, witch doctor, faith healer, etc.
▸ noun: (Christianity) In some Christian belief systems, one's innermost spiritual entity (i.e. the "heart"), as contrasted with the more outer soulish and physical aspects of one's being.
